Sony SmartWatch coming in August for Php6K, LiveView now available at Ensogo for Php1.5K 
For the record, this isn’t the company’s first touchscreen watch accessory. That title belongs to the LiveView, which came out sometime in 2010 back when Sony and Ericsson were still in good terms.
The Sony SmartWatch, however, will be the first one that’ll be officially made available in Philippines, and if they stay true to what they’ve already announced over on Facebook, this should be ready for retail come August for Php5,990.

What’s the diff between the two?
Aesthetics and UI aside, the SmartWatch comes with a multi-touch display. The LiveView doesn’t and can only be controlled via its frame. Also, I’ve read the SmartWatch provides a more stable connection to the phone too.
